Bevacizumab, a humanized anti-VEGF monoclonal antibody has shown promise in various clinical trials. We report the development and testing of Bi-213 (an alpha-emitting radionuclide) labeled bevacizumab for in vitro and in vivo studies using two different chelators viz cDTPA and CHX-A''. The developed labeling method showed high labeling yields of 93.6%

Study on continuous crystallization and purification of bismuth from Pb-Bi alloy

open access: yesMaterials Research Express, 2023
The crude bismuth obtained from the smelting of bismuth concentrate and bismuth-containing by-products contains 5%∼20% lead, which needs to be removed during the refining of crude bismuth.
